For years I have heard the debate about what competitive shooting is and isn't. It is kind like sighted fire vs. target focused shooting, .45 vs. 9mm, 1911 vs. Glock and AR vs. AK. The point is that all of the debates are non issues as there are positives and negatives to BOTH sides of ALL of these arguments. It all comes down to context! Today I continue my rant about our responsibility to defend ourselves. Yesterday we talked about Wal-mart dismissing two employees for violating store loss prevention policy when they disarmed a shoplifter who shoved a gun into one of the employee's back. My dialog regarding that news story continued after my podcast. We shouldn't support those who don't support our right to self-defense. Policies like Wal-marts policy not only get people killed, but they do something that might be worse. They create drones
